Role OverviewThe Transportation Maintenance Tech I or II will perform routine transportation operations or maintenance support work such as roadway maintenance and repair, light and heavy equipment operation, and traffic control. The role requires contact with private entities and involves following standard practices that do not require frequent supervision of details.
What You Will Do
The Transportation Maintenance Tech I or II will assist in identifying, repairing, and installing signs, delineators, and mailbox supports, perform basic welding, and use/move equipment/tools, materials, and products. Additional duties include providing support to local law enforcement officials, assisting stranded motorists, and inspecting maintenance contract construction methods and workmanship.
